Things to do near Old Town Nice

Old Town Nice is a delightful destination perfect for families and outdoor enthusiasts alike. Visitors can explore vibrant shopping areas, bustling public markets, and indulge in antique shopping. Notable attractions include the stunning promenade, ancient baths, and a variety of art galleries, ensuring an enriching experience steeped in local culture and history.

Shopping

For a delightful shopping experience in Old Town Nice, visit Cours Saleya, a vibrant public market known for its local produce and crafts, and the Cours Saleya Flower Market, offering stunning blooms. For a broader selection, head to Nice Étoile Shopping Centre, which features a variety of shops and entertainment options.

Booking tips and Expedia advantages for Old Town Nice

To save money during your visit to Old Town Nice, consider travelling in the off-peak months of January to February or November, when accommodation prices are lower. Booking your hotel about a month in advance usually yields the best rates, with Tuesday being the cheapest day to stay. Use Expedia's search tool to filter for budget options and eco-friendly hotels. Also, keep an eye out for last-minute deals and package offers that combine flights, hotels, and activities for additional savings. Walking around Old Town Nice is a delightful way to explore without spending a penny.

  • The most and least expensive months on average to stay in a hotel: The cheapest months to stay around Old Town Nice are January to February and November, where the prices are slightly lower. This is in comparison to June to August, where prices are slightly higher.
  • The best time to book a hotel: Booking a hotel around Old Town Nice about 1 month out from when you are planning to stay is usually when prices are lowest. If you're a little more spontaneous, you could also peruse Expedia's last minute deals for hotels, look out for the green banner below the price, as this indicates a cheaper deal.
  • The most and least expensive days on average to stay in a hotel: The least expensive day to stay around Old Town Nice is Tuesday. The most expensive day to stay around Old Town Nice is Friday.

Best time to go to Old Town Nice

The best time to visit Old Town Nice is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ly low and weather is mostly sunny with light rain.
